About Jun Sung Kim

Jun Sung Kim is a scholar working on Neurology, Psychiatry and Mental health and Physical Therapy, Sports Therapy and Rehabilitation, having authored 25 papers that have together received 4.8k indexed citations. Recurring topics across this work include Dementia and Cognitive Impairment Research (6 papers), Neurological Disease Mechanisms and Treatments (5 papers) and Advanced Neuroimaging Techniques and Applications (3 papers). The work is most often cited by research in Materials Chemistry (3.4k citations), Biomaterials (760 citations) and Biomedical Engineering (1.8k citations). Jun Sung Kim has collaborated with scholars based in South Korea, Puerto Rico and Ethiopia. Frequent co-authors include Myung‐Haing Cho, Kyeong Nam Yu, Sung Jin Park, Cheol‐Yong Hwang, Kim Ys, Jong-Ho Kim, Yong-Kwon Kim, Yong Ho Park, Hu-Jang Lee and Yoon‐Sik Lee. Their work appears in journals such as PLoS ONE, NeuroImage and Scientific Reports.
